Hanoi delegation presents gifts to Spratly archipelago

Wednesday, 26/04/2017 16:52
A working delegation from Hanoi led by Chairwoman of the city People’s Council Nguyen Thi Bich Ngoc visited and gave presents to people and soldiers on islands belonging to Spratly archipelago.

The delegation transferred VND37 billion to build a cultural construction, and VND1.7 billion from the city budget to buy essential facilities, including fridges, water filtering machines, laptops and meat grinding machines.

In particular, the delegation encouraged its members to collect nearly VND3 billion to present cadres and soldiers on the islands.
